All 450 nanometer blue photons contain the same amount of energy
True or False

Final answer:

It is true that all 450 nanometer blue photons contain the same amount of energy, as energy is directly related to the photon's frequency, which is consistent for a given wavelength.

Step-by-step explanation:

The statement that all 450 nanometer blue photons contain the same amount of energy is True. In physics, the energy of a photon is determined by the equation E = hf, where E is energy, h is Planck's constant, and f is the frequency of the photon. Since the frequency is inversely proportional to the wavelength (c = λf, where c is the speed of light and λ is the wavelength), photons with the same wavelength will have the same frequency and therefore the same energy. Photons of blue light, with a wavelength of 450 nm, will all have the same energy because their frequencies are identical.
